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
412072476 9705 4924133779 10
70134 31125779 803
70134 31125779 803
3578 392998 75
All about undefined
Interested in learning more?
70134 31125779 803
3578 392998 75
See more
476172487 0990411805
521 28622 730 14421 119759012
See more
77023115 443 418650289
22416 3698 3358 83010575471
See more